MIMO - When Music is Your Fix

Scarecrow Video: The World’s Largest Video Store

With the fall of Blockbuster and the rise of Netflix the American video rental store or retailer is all but gone. A virtually nonexistent entity, video stores used to be as plentiful as grocery stores. Currently the economic landscape has shifted so dramatically that video stores and rental houses are nearly extinct. The largest remaining video store is in Seattle Washington. Scarecrow Video is the last and final standing monument […]